What We Recommend for Land Rover Evoque Owners

If you want to replicate this, do not cheap out on the tires. The 285/35/22 choice provides the perfect sidewall height to protect those expensive rims. Anything thinner will leave your beautiful Double Black finish vulnerable to crater-sized road hazards.

Stick to a square setup unless you love burning through rubber. We see too many owners go staggered and ruin their center differential over time. A 10.5-inch width all around gives you the best grip and the most tire longevity.

Watch your offsets like a hawk. If you push the offset too far toward the positive, you will rub the struts. If you go too negative, you will tear up your pristine white paint on the fender edges.

We always suggest a high-quality hub-centric ring for this build. Never rely on universal parts when you are running a 22-inch wheel. Precision is the only way to keep your ride quality from turning into a nightmare.

Common mistakes usually involve buying wheels that are too narrow for the car. If you run a 9-inch wheel on an Evoque, it just disappears into the wheel well. Push the width to 10 or 10.5 to actually make the car look planted.

Before You Buy: Fitment Checklist

Wheel sizes explained - diameter, width, offset and backspacing guide
Understanding wheel sizing: diameter, width, offset and backspacing all affect fitment on your Land Rover Evoque.

We talk to Land Rover Evoque owners every day. These are the questions we hear most before they pull the trigger on new wheels.

Will 22×10.5-inch wheels fit my Land Rover Evoque? Yes, but fitment depends on width, offset, and tire size working together. A wrong offset means rubbing. A wrong tire size means poor handling. Always verify all three.

Do I need to modify my fenders? That depends on your offset and suspension. A conservative offset with stock ride height usually fits without modification. Go aggressive and you may need to roll or pull your fenders.

Can I daily-drive this setup? Absolutely. Thousands of Land Rover Evoque owners run 22×10.5-inch wheels every day. The key is choosing the right tire with enough sidewall to absorb road imperfections.
